Strykers sign two from Angelina College; look for five more host families

The Woodlands Strykers added three more players to the roster for the 2013 season. With Opening Day a little more than two months away, the Strykers have signed Greg Belton, and Chris Thompson of Angelina College.

Belton is a 6-foot infielder/right-handed pitcher for the Roadrunners. He attended Conroe High School where he was a first team all-district selection for three years. So far for the Roadrunners, Belton is hitting .383 in 107 at bats. He has recorded 41 hits, 12 doubles, and 19 RBIs.

He also leads the Roadrunners with four homeruns. Belton has also seen a little bit of time on the mound so far Angelina this season. He is a business major.

Thompson is a sophomore for the Roadrunners. He is a Petroleum Engineering major. He was a second-team all-district selection in 2011 and All-Houston Team Honorable Mention (2011) while pitching at Klein Oak High School.

He has pitched in five games this season, going 1-0 in 11 innings of work while registering a 3.27 ERA. Thompson pitched last summer for the Clarinda A’s of the MINK League. He was 1-2 in 15 games. Two of those games were starts. He threw a little over 26 innings and recorded 24 strikeouts.

Both players come highly regarded by coach Jeff Livin of the Roadrunners.

“When I spoke with coach Livin, he was complimentary of these players,” assistant general manager Lance Drake said. “He said these guys are two great individuals that would be able to come in and help our team succeed.”

The Strykers are looking for five more Host Families for the 2013 season.

“Our Host Families are very important to our success,” Drake said. “They enable our guys to live in a family environment throughout the season and make our guys feel at home as well. The basic requirements are a room, bathroom, and a way to enter the house such as a key.”

The Strykers will begin their 2013 season on May 30 against the Victoria Generals. The Strykers will have a four-game homestand to begin the season from May 30-June 2 against the Generals and East Texas Pump Jacks.
